Merz Fails First Chancellorship Vote in Germany
CDU leader Friedrich Merz failed to win the German chancellorship in the first round of voting, receiving 310 of 621 votes, triggering a second round where he will be renominated by the CDU/CSU and SPD coalition. Chancellor Scholz continues in a caretaker role.

Germany Classifies AfD as Far-Right, Raising Concerns About Democratic Freedoms
Germany's domestic intelligence agency classified the Alternative for Germany (AfD) party as far-right, raising concerns about democratic freedoms but reflecting historical anxieties about extremism following World War II and mirroring previous actions against communist and radical groups.

Merz Confirmed as German Chancellor After Unprecedented Voting Crisis
Friedrich Merz was sworn in as Germany's Chancellor after a second parliamentary vote, following an initial failure to secure enough votes; this unprecedented event caused a political crisis and highlighted tensions within the governing coalition, with the AfD celebrating the setback.
